Bath Remodeling in Framingham, MA
Bath remodeling services encompass a range of improvements and upgrades to enhance the functionality, appearance, and value of a bathroom space. These projects can include replacing fixtures, updating tile and flooring, enlarging or reconfiguring layouts, installing new vanities, or upgrading showers and tubs. Homeowners often seek bath remodeling to modernize their bathrooms, improve accessibility, or address issues such as leaks or outdated designs, making the space more comfortable and efficient for daily use.
Before requesting bath remodeling services, property owners typically want to understand the scope of work involved, the materials suitable for their project, and any structural considerations that may impact the renovation. It’s also important to consider existing plumbing and electrical systems, as well as obtaining any necessary permits or approvals. Clear communication about goals and expectations can help ensure the remodeling process aligns with the homeowner’s vision and functional needs.

Common Bath Remodeling Jobs
Bathroom Remodels - complete updates to fixtures, flooring, and layouts for a modern look.
Shower and Tub Replacement - upgrading outdated or damaged units with new, stylish options.
Vanity and Storage Updates - enhancing organization with custom vanities and improved storage solutions.
Waterproofing and Tile Installation - installing durable, water-resistant surfaces for long-lasting functionality.
Accessibility Modifications - adapting bathrooms for easier use with grab bars and barrier-free designs.
Lighting and Ventilation Improvements - upgrading fixtures to improve safety, comfort, and energy efficiency.
Bath Remodeling Questions
What types of bathroom remodeling projects are common? Typical projects include updating fixtures, installing new tiles, expanding space, and enhancing storage options.
Can bathroom remodeling improve energy efficiency? Yes, replacing old fixtures and lighting with energy-efficient options can reduce utility use and improve overall efficiency.
Is it possible to customize bathroom designs? Absolutely, remodeling allows for personalized layouts, styles, and features to match individual preferences.
What should property owners consider before starting a bathroom remodel? It’s important to plan the desired outcome, select suitable materials, and ensure the project aligns with the existing space and structure.
